Quick Report: Villarreal 1-1 Panathinaikos

Villarreal and Panathinaikos each scored twice to hold each other to a 1-1 draw in the Champions League round of sixteen on Wednesday.

After a goalless first half, the second half showed more action and the visiting side even took the lead on 59 minutes. Giorgos Karagounis received the ball on the edge of the penalty area and powered a shot past keeper Diego Lopez.

But the Spanish hosts equalised eight minutes later, as Frenchman Robert Pires was brought down by Wawrzyniak in the penalty area. Giuseppe Rossi took the spot kick and left goalkeeper Mario Galinovic stranded.

Panathaikos now have an away-goal advantage ahead of the return leg, which is scheduled to take place in Athens on March 10th.
